Families are a form of a Primary Group. A primary social group is a group whose members have close, personal, and long-term relationships. Family members care about one another and share hobbies and cultures.
What is an illustration of a primary group?
Primary groups are ones in which members connect and cooperate in close proximity over a lengthy period of time. Families, friends, peers, neighbors, students, sororities, fraternities, and church members are examples of major groups.
These groups are distinguished by core relationships and informal communication.
